"So your friend's been telling me You've been sleeping with my sweater And that you can't stop missing me Bet my friend's been telling you I'm not doing much better 'Cause I'm missing half of me" They were together at one point, but now they're not together. Neither of them are doing well. They probably regret splitting up. "And being here without you Is like I'm waking up to Only half a blue sky Kinda there, but not quite I'm walking 'round with just one shoe I'm half a heart without you I'm half a man, at best With half an arrow in my chest I miss everything we do I'm half a heart without you" The boy's world feels empty, or not complete. He needs her to complete his world. His life feels meaningless. Like when you live but you don't really have a point. You're just "Kinda there, but not quite" "Forget all we said that night No, it doesn't even matter 'Cause we both got split in two If you could spare an hour or so We'll go for lunch down by the river We can really talk it through" They probably had an argument which made they separate. He hopes they can meet up. He wants to talk about it to make up. "Half a heart without you I'm half a heart without you" He needs her. "Though I try to get you out of my head The truth is, I got lost without you And since then, I've been waking up to..." He can't stop thinking about her. Since they broke up he's not compete, he's lost. |
